This refers to the goal of China's socialist economic development in a specific period.
Outlook 1985 No.37: "Deng Xiaoping said that after the Third Plenary Session of the Eleventh Central Committee, we explored how to build socialism in China. In the final analysis, it is to develop productive forces and gradually develop China's economy.
The first step is to reach a well-off level by the end of this century. From the end of 1979 to the end of this century, the gross national product will quadruple, and the per capita GDP will be from $250 to $800 to 1000, including population growth. Well-off society refers to "middle class" or middle wealth (including material wealth and spiritual wealth), which means that people's low-level "physiological needs and security needs" are met, and their middle-level "emotional needs and respect needs" are also well met, but they cannot pursue high-level self-realization needs.
Because family is the cell of society, most people's wealth is owned by family, so well-off (or middle-class) is also called middle-class family.
Well-off (or middle-class), mostly engaged in mental work, mainly relying on wages and salaries to make a living, generally well educated, with professional knowledge and strong professional ability and corresponding family consumption ability; Have a certain amount of leisure time, pursue the quality of life, and generally have certain management and control over their own labor and work objects.
At the same time, most of them have good civic moral consciousness and corresponding cultivation. In other words, from the perspective of economic status, political status and social and cultural status, they all live in the middle class of society at this stage.
The middle class (or middle class) is the cornerstone of social stability; Whether an "olive-shaped" social structure with the middle class as the main body can be formed is an important foundation for the stable development of a country or region and a prerequisite for achieving high-quality democracy.
